Abstract

A relay failure detecting device includes: an opening-closing unit that is driven by a coil for opening and closing a current pathway; a detecting unit that detects a current value of a current flowing in the coil; an opening-closing instructing unit that outputs an instruction signal to instruct opening and closing of the opening-closing unit; and a failure detecting unit that detects a failure in the opening-closing unit by using the current value output by the detecting unit within a predetermined period of time starting from when the instruction signal is output.
